Beware - it's owned by a corporation. - Property Care Manager Kokopelli Property Management Employee Review

1.0
Jan 28, 2025
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

Benefits - thanks to being a corporation, they are able to provide excellent benefits.

Cons

Your supervisors don't even live in the same city as you and can write you up for anything they are told by others. They choose who to believe. The corporation does not seem interested in keeping the Santa Fe location going. They have lost over 10% of their business in the last 12 months and are still losing more, but have no interest in hiring a Sales Manager.

Pros

There was none… everything was horrible

Cons

Based on my experience, Kokopelli Vacation Rentals has a very toxic work environment. Employees are frequently belittled, overworked, and undervalued, which appears to contribute to the high turnover rate. The company also appeared to have issues paying vendors in a timely manner, and vendors often struggled to receive compensation for their services. I also observed ongoing concerns regarding property maintenance. Many homes seemed to require repairs, and issues such as ants, moths, and other pests were recurring concerns. With staffing shortages and constant turnover, guests often struggled to receive timely assistance when problems arose. Customer concerns, whether large or small, did not always seem to receive adequate attention or resolution. Overall, I found both the employee experience and property management practices disappointing and would not recommend the company based on my experience.
